What is the importance of due diligence in financial and credit risk management in the banking sector in Argentina?
In the banking sector, due diligence should focus on financial and credit risk management. This involves reviewing the quality of the loan portfolio, evaluating exposure to credit risks and ensuring compliance with prudential regulations in Argentina. Additionally, it is essential to understand how the bank manages liquidity, financial strength and its ability to face adverse economic scenarios.

What are the steps to request Maternity Allowance in Argentina?
The Maternity Allowance in Argentina is processed through ANSES. The expectant mother must present the application form, along with the medical certificate confirming the pregnancy. Additionally, you must meet certain income requirements. The allowance is paid during the period of maternity leave and is extended after birth. The application can be made online or at the ANSES offices, and it is important to start the process in the first months of pregnancy to receive benefits from the beginning.
What are the rights and responsibilities in case of damage caused by force majeure to the rented property in Ecuador?
In the event of damage caused by force majeure events, such as natural disasters, the parties must act in good faith to resolve the situation. The law does not hold the tenant responsible for damages caused by unforeseeable events. It is recommended to include specific clauses in the contract to address these situations.
